About Natalie

American cellist Natalie Helm is the Principal Cello of the Sarasota Orchestra.

Helm’s recent engagements include solo appearances with the Sarasota Orchestra, Dana Point Symphony, and Montgomery Symphony Orchestra. Natalie’s goal to create exciting and innovative concert experiences has inspired the P.E.R.M.A. Concert Series: Music and Positive Psychology; Bach Immersion: the Bach Suites in collaboration with other art forms; and Her Journey: An all-female composer program. Chamber appearances include recitals throughout the U.K. and U.S. with the genre-crossing DuoSkope and Sorella Duo. Helm’s performances have been broadcast on NPR, iHeart Radio, Fox News, and PEOPLE Magazine.

Music is a powerful elixir for change and Helm has embraced this idea through Upward Notes, INC. As Founder and Executive Director, she brings musicians together to perform and create opportunities to bring positive social change to underserved communities. Upward Notes performs at jails, homeless shelters, foster care homes, schools, addiction centers, animal shelters, domestic abuse safe houses, and assisted living facilities throughout the United States.

Helm spends her summers on faculty at Brevard Music Festival, Interlochen Arts Camp, Curtis Institute of Music’s Summerfest, and Associate Faculty at the Sarasota Music Festival.

She has given masterclasses at USF, UCF, Miami University, and has been on the faculty of the Pasadena School for Strings in Pasadena, California; Montgomery Music Project in Montgomery, Alabama; and Go-go Allegro in Boston, Massachusetts and was a member of the Des Moines Opera Festival for three seasons.

Helm plays on a Raphael di Blasio cello from 1803.

My goal is to encourage the student to put the score, the phrasing, the composer's intentions as top priority. We improve our technique and control of the instrument in order to deliver those intentions more clearly and at a higher level. I enjoy meeting the student where they are at on their musical journey and excelerating their progress to the next level.
